History of the St. Croix Paddle 2025

Join us for a deep dive into the fascinating history of the St. Croix River.

The St. Croix is flowing with history that shaped the river we love today. On this paddle you will learn about the river’s geologic formation, shifting relationship with human usage and transition to its current protected status. Join us for a day of experiencing the St. Croix River and learning more about what makes this wild and scenic river so unique.

This is a fully supported paddle. You will be provided with premium kayaks, paddles and PFDs, as well as a shuttle service back to your vehicles after the paddle.

Paddle Length: 9.3 miles

Paddle Difficulty: Beginner friendly, but intermediate paddlers are preferred

Bathrooms: At start and end

We recommend you bring:

  • Adequate water
  • Lunch/snack
  • Polarized sunglasses
  • Binoculars
  • Clothing that correlates to weather conditions (layers are best)
  • Sunscreen
  • Hat
